查询的条件值,或插入值可以通过set,get方法实现!

解决方案 »

  1.   

    能具体一点吗??我还是不大明白?set  get 方法?
      

  2.   

    我也知道 大哥们,前辈们 说的是对的。。可我不明白啊?用set ,get方法怎么实现?实现的是什么? 
    《红透半边天》说的 ?代表查询或者插入的值, 可问号地方本来就是一个值啊,可它成了问号了,我还是不明白,,这个问号是代表什么值,,这个值从哪里来?? 如果我执行了这条带问号sql语句后,会有什么结果发生啊?谢谢各位前辈了。。
      

  3.   

    insert into table(a,b,c,d) values(?,?,?,?)
    ?表示参数,就是分别向a,b,c,d四个字段插入的值!
    下面的语句可以接着写
    pstmt=conn.prepareStatement(sql);
    pstmt.setString(1,"a");
    pstmt.setString(2,"b");
    pstmt.setString(3,"c");
    pstmt.setString(4,"d");
    不知道你有没有明白
      

  4.   

    对,一般是和PreparedStatement 连用的。
    请查阅相关类:)  你有基础应该很快就理解的。